One prime reason to eat healthy is to lose weight. Eating right means eating the right amounts of the right kinds of food - a crucial ingredient if your aim is to lose weight. Stay off heavy, fried stuff and eat more frest fruits, salads, lean meats to feel lighter and healthier.
The relation between diet and blood pressure has long been established. A diet rich in fats, washed down with sugary soda, and later embellished with an alcoholic beverage will play havoc with your blood pressure over the years. Caffeine, sodium (found in salt), and alcohol can very easily lead to high blood pressure. So if you want to avoid hypertension, cut out these foods from your diet.

Heart disease is among the biggest causes of death in the world. The sad reality is that it more and more young people are falling victim to it, owing to their poor dietary habits. Saturated fats present in butter, oil, red meats, cream, etc. can choke the arteries and cause a heart attack. Even certain cancers have been known to be caused by a bad diet. Eat healthy to reduce your chances of getting these diseases drastically.
